Common signs include peeling paint, musty odors, warped floorboards, ceiling discoloration, and unexplained spikes in your water bill. If you notice any of these, contact us for a professional moisture inspection.
If the water is from a clean source (like a supply line) and addressed quickly, we can often extract the water and dry the carpet and pad. If it is grey or black water, the carpet must be removed for safety.
Typically, it takes 3 to 5 days to completely dry structural materials like drywall and framing, but this depends heavily on the extent of saturation and materials involved.
